Home fo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and correcting iss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ve evaluating the condition of the foundation, identifying signs of damage or instability, and implementing solutions to restore stability. Common repair methods include underpinning, piering, slab jacking, and the installation of reinforcement systems. The goal is to address foundational problems before they escalate, helping to maintain the property's overall integrity and safety.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or initial construction, or natural settling over time. These iss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and other structural concerns. Repair services aim to resolve these symptoms by stabilizing the foundation, preventing further deterioration, and reducing the risk of costly damages. Addressing foundation issues promptly can also help preserve the value of the property and prevent more extensive repairs in the future.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for foundation repair services varies between $2,000 and $7,500, depending on the extent of damage. Smaller repairs, such as crack sealing, may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are influenced by factors like foundation type, repair method, and property size. For example, slab foundation repairs might average $3,000 to $6,000, whereas pier and beam repairs can range from $2,500 to $8,000. Variations depend on the complexity of the repair project.
Average Price Range - On average, homeowners in Middlebury, IN, might expect to pay between $3,000 and $9,000 for foundation repair services. These estimates include materials and labor but can fluctuate based on the severity of the foundation issues. Local contractors can give tailored estimates.
Cost-Related Considerations - It is important to consider that foundation repair costs can vary significantly based on the repair type and property condition. For instance, minor crack repairs might be less than $2,000, while major underpinning projects could cost over $15,000.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repair methods vary but often invol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ore stability and prevent further damage.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ed based on crack size, pattern, and other signs of movement.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, with minor repairs often completing within a few days.
